Inspection history

4 inspections on record, most recent Jan 23, 2026. 3 of 4 visits and reports cited a standard.

  • Jan 23, 2026InspectionNo standards cited
  • Jan 5, 2026Inspection2 standards cited
    • 747.603(a)(4)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Children's Records - Immunizations

      The immunization records for the six enrolled children were unavailable for review at the time of the inspection.

      Corrected Jan 30, 2026 · Technical assistance given

    • 747.603(a)(2)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Children's Records - Admission Information

      The admission information forms for the six enrolled children were not available for viewing during the inspection.

      Corrected Jan 30, 2026 · Technical assistance given

  • Jan 31, 2024Inspection4 standards cited
    • 747.603(a)(2)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Children's Records - Admission Information

      There were 6 out of 6 children admission form that had missing information.

      Corrected Feb 16, 2024 · Technical assistance given

    • 747.3211(4)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Caregiver Handwashing After Diapering a Child

      The caregiver did not wash her hands after diaper changing a child. Note: The risk to children was discussed with the caregiver. She washed her hands immediately during the inspection.

      Corrected Jan 31, 2024

    • 747.1309(a)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Primary Caregiver Annual Training -30 Hours Required

      There were no annual training hours available for viewing.

      Corrected Mar 5, 2024

    • 747.3935(b)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Children's Products- Annual Certification

      The children products annual certification was not completed for this year. Note: The children's products certificatiion was completed during the inspection.

      Corrected Jan 31, 2024, at the inspection

  • Jan 24, 2023Inspection5 standards cited
    • 747.3303(a)(1)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Diaper Changing Equipment - Smooth, Non-absorbent, Easy to Clean Surface

      There was no diaper changing mat available in the home.

      Corrected Feb 3, 2023 · Technical assistance given

    • 747.5331Texas HHSC risk level: High

      Registered or Licensed Child-Care Home Must be Equipped with a Working Carbon Monoxide (CO) Detection System, unless located in a School Facility

      There was no carbon monoxide installed in the home.

      Corrected Feb 3, 2023 · Technical assistance given

    • 747.401(a)(3)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ium

      Posting Requirements-Keeping Children Safe Poster

      The keeping chidlren safe poster was not posted in the home.

      Corrected Feb 3, 2023

    • 747.5007(1)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Emergency Evacuation and Relocation Diagram - Floor Plan

      The floor plan of the home was not available for viewing.

      Corrected Feb 3, 2023

    • 747.3501(3)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Safety - Air Conditioners, Fans, Heaters Safeguarded

      The outdoor ac unit was not safeguarded and accessible to children.

      Corrected Feb 3, 2023 · Technical assistance given
